
Padmore Boateng Ansah
Padmore supports the implementation of projects in Ghana that promote sustainable land management, enhance the resilience and capacity of local communities, and advance deforestation-free commodity production.
At Preferred by Nature, Padmore contributes to project planning and development, fieldwork, coordination with partners, and monitoring and evaluation activities. His role involves collaborating with stakeholders across sectors to address complex and interconnected challenges. He supports the delivery of workshops, reports and data collection efforts that align with the organisation’s mission to benefit people, nature and climate.
Padmore brings nearly a decade of experience in forest protection and conservation, sustainable land use, landscape restoration, community development and agroforestry. Prior to joining Preferred by Nature, he worked with Rainforest Builder as an Assistant Research and Development Manager, where he contributed to the large-scale restoration of degraded forests in Ghana. His expertise spans cocoa landscape management, tree improvement and seed conservation, large-scale nursery establishment, climate-smart agricultural practices, community engagement, and delivering training and capacity-building programs for farmers.
He holds an MPhil in Plant Physiology, a BSc in Biological Sciences from Kwame Nkrumah University of Science and Technology, Ghana and a Certificate in Ecosystem Restoration Monitoring and Assessment from the Chinese Academy of Sciences.
